DESCRIPTION:

  • Develop reference applications for OpenShift that are intended to demonstrate functionality
  • Developer will be required to build, deploy and configure as necessary, apps via our DevOps pipeline.
  • Must be experienced in common languages and frameworks.
  • Deep understanding into the inner workings of OpenShift, working on managing operators, customizing OpenShift installations and addressing feature requests with automation wherever possible
  • Primary focus on the Continuous Integration/Continuous Deployment (CI/CD) activities within the Continuous Delivery Pipeline.
  • Assist in tuning and resolving the bottlenecks for various operational and performance challenges.
  • Establish and maintain consistency of a product's performance, functional, and physical attributes with its requirements, design, and operational information throughout its life.
  • Control, plan and direct all aspects of planned software updates and code promotions, ensuring that only approved and validated changes are introduced. Work closely with CCB. Present at ORR and IRR.
  • Support in enhancing the platform functions and operations, continuously evolving in terms of ease of operations, improved performance, and monitoring the workloads simplified.
ROLE & R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Develop and maintain Infrastructure as code using Lambda, AWS CloudFormation, Terraform and Puppet.
  • Design automated, containerized cloud application platform solutions and integrate workloads to containerized workflows with automated CI/CD pipelines.
  • Collaborate with Agile scrum teams or tenants to establish and manage Jenkins CI/CD pipelines.
  • Integrate code analysis tools such as Sonar Cube, Fortify into the CI/CD pipelines.
  • Provide access management to Infrastructure and DevOps tools.
  • Troubleshoot Infrastructure issues, collaborate with AWS support for resolution.
  • Develop automation to reduce the routine manual effort.
REQUIRED EXPERIENCE:
  • 8+ years of IT experience
  • 4+ years of relevant experience.
  • DevOps Experience in AWS Cloud environment is a must using services like EC2, AWS S3, IAM, VPC Peering, RDS, NAT Gateway etc..
  • In depth knowledge in Openshift/Kubernetes, preferably 4.x, ArgoCD and GitOps
  • Experience with System configuration tools like Ansible.
  • Experience in creating Build, Deployment config files for applications on OpenShift.
  • Firsthand experience in building CI/CD pipelines with Red Hat OpenShift/OCP
  • Proficient scripting skills in Perl/python/shell scripting
  • Good communication skills, self-motivated and positive attitude to work independently in a team environment.
  • Languages Frameworks:Java, Scala, Python, Angular/NodeJS, MonogDB, Postgres, etc.
  • DevOps: Jenkins, Python, Groovy, Ploigos
  • Candidates must be able to obtain and maintain a Public Trust clearance
  • Candidates must have lived in the United States 3 out of the past 5 years
PREFERRED EXPERIENCE:
  • Comprehensive understanding of cloud delivery models: PaaS, SaaS, and IaaS.
  • Knowledge, skills, and abilities to deploy OpenShift Container Platform in both public and private cloud.
  • AWS Sysops administrator, DevOps engineer certifications are a plus.
EDUCATION & CERTIFICATIONS:
  • Bachelors in computer science, Information Technology or equivalent.
